Output 8d665839af7d2d185310edaa61009179c38837417c9b037d6d2d304388c052e3:0

value
50895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 429d3ef613155f86f366c07d9cdedc79d1db2aab OP_EQUAL
address
MDyPCjL1f79RQQs99D9goHjcdfAxM8f5vC
transaction
8d665839af7d2d185310edaa61009179c38837417c9b037d6d2d304388c052e3
spent
true